相关文章

ES6 —— 递归

文章目录 一、什么是递归?二、利用递归求数学题三、利用递归遍历数据四、浅拷贝和深拷贝 一、什么是递归? 如果一个函数在内部可以调用其本身,那么这个函数就是递归函数。简单理解:函数内部自己调用自己,这个函数就是…

ES6之Symbol详解

目录 一、什么是Symbol?二、Symbol的作用三、Symbol的语法规范1. 基本语法2. Symbol属性的遍历3. Symbol.for(),Symbol.keyFor() 四、内置的Symbol值1. Symbol.hasInstance2. Symbol.isConcatSpreadable3. Symbol.species4. Symbol.match/replace/search…

ES6基本语法

ES6 一、let、const let:ES6中新增的用于声明变量的关键字 let声明的变量只在所处于的块级有效{}不存在变量提升暂时性死区 const:声明量,常量就是值(内存地址)不能变化的量 具有块级作用域声明常量时必须赋值常量…

es6和commonJs的区别

一、export语句的区别: ES6 和 CommonJS 是两种不同的 JavaScript 模块化规范,它们的 export 语句有一些区别: export 关键字:在 ES6 中,使用 export 关键字来导出模块中的变量、函数、类等;而在 CommonJS…

ES6详解

文章目录 ECMAScript6 简介ECMAScript 和 JavaScript 的关系ES6 与 ECMAScript 2015 的关系 前端环境的搭建Node环境Node.js的概念安装下载查看版本 NPM环境概念安装使用NPM管理项目修改NPM镜像和存储地址NPM install命令的使用 ES6基本语法let声明变量const声明常量解构赋值数…

ES6入门教程

本次ES6入门教程可以帮助大家快速认识学习ES6,但涉及的深度还需要挖掘,一些代码的底层原理还需要剖析出来,但仅凭一门编程语言,很不容易涵盖全部要点,我也会随着不断的学习,进行思考辩证,回溯更新文章的内容。 目录 ES6介绍 let变量声明以及声明特性 let实践案例练习…

手把手带你学习 JavaScript 的 ES6 ~ ESn

文章目录 一、引言二、了解 ES6~ESn 的新特性三、掌握 ES6~ESn 的用法和实现原理四、深入挖掘和拓展《深入理解现代JavaScript》编辑推荐内容简介作者简介精彩书评目录 一、引言 JavaScript 是一种广泛使用的网络编程语言,它在前端开发中扮演着重要角色。随着时间的…

最全的—— ES6有哪些新特性?

目录 ES6新特性1、let和const2、symbol3、模板字符串3.1 字符串新方法(补充) 4、解构表达式4.1 数组解构4.2 对象解构 5、对象方面5.1 Map和Set5.1.1 Map5.1.2 Set 5.3 数组的新方法5.3.1 Array.from()方法5.3.2 includes()方法5.3.3 map()、filter() 方…

ES6 Promise用法小结

目录 1.什么是Promise reject的用法 catch的用法 all的用法 race的用法 1.什么是Promise Promise 是异步编程的一种解决方案,其实是一个构造函数,自己身上有all、reject、resolve这几个方法,原型上有then、catch等方法。(ps:什么是原型:javascript中的原型与原型链_…

ES6基本全部语法

一,变量声明: let声明变量: 1.变量不可重复声明, let star 罗志祥 let star 小猪 结果报错 2.块级作用域, { let girl 周扬青 } 在大括号内的都属于作用域内 3.不存在变量提升 4.不影响作用域链 const声明常量&#xf…

android textview 设置多行水平居中

textView要求多行水平居中,如下图 如何使用1个textView完成呢? 首先String设置“朝阳公园\n羽毛球友谊联合赛”,\n代表换行 其次textView设置属性android:layout_gravity"center_horizontal",android:gravity"ce…

Android中Textview设置图片的大小

最近博主在学自定义的原生广告,为了美化,自己加了些图标。但是发现图片大小无法控制,如下(红色标记框内)。 大概修改如下。(设置图片大小) Drawable drawablegetResources().getDrawable(R.draw…

Android textview换行

在某种情况下需要将TextView里面的文本进行换行,这时候只需要在将要换行的前面加上 \n 例如: 1.更新内容;\n2.更新内容啦;\n3.更新内容,赶紧查看;\n1.更新内容在Android Studio上显示不出来效果&#xff…

android textview 设置字体,Android 设置TextView自动调整字体大小

Android 设置TextView自动调整字体大小 意为:TextView字体大小随着控件的大小变化而变化,Android 8.0(API26)新增,但兼容库 com.android.support:appcompat-v7:26.0.0版本以上已完全兼容到 API14 android_auto_size.gif 有三种设置方式: 默认 粒度 预设大小 1.默认 允许Tex…

andriod studio 按钮修改TextView 显示内容(笔记)

1.在button上添加click. xml内容修改。 <Buttonandroid:id"id/bt1"android:layout_width"120dp"android:layout_height"wrap_content"android:layout_gravity"center"android:layout_marginTop"100dp"android:onClick&q…

Android动态更改TextView的字体大小

需求&#xff1a; 需要动态更改TextView内容字体的大小&#xff0c;比如设定TextView只有一行&#xff0c;宽度只有200dp&#xff0c;内容超过这个之后就缩小字体显示&#xff0c;只能能将字体都显示完全&#xff1b;也就是动态更改TextView的字体大小&#xff0c;当TextView的…

android 为TextView添加边框

今天需要在TextView上面添加一个边框&#xff0c;但是TextView本身不支持边框&#xff0c;所以只能采用其他方式&#xff0c;在网上查询了一下&#xff0c;主要有三种方式可以实现1.带有边框的透明图片2.使用xml的shape设置3继承TextView覆写onDraw方法。 方法一: 带有透明图…

TextView 之获取行数

最近在做评论这块的功能&#xff0c;产品提了一个这样的需求&#xff0c;当用户评论的内容大于5行的时候添加一个可以折叠的小按钮&#xff0c;点击按钮可以显示全部内容&#xff0c;再次点击按钮又把评论内容全部显示出来。刚看到这个需求的时候感觉还蛮简单&#xff0c;于是一…

Android TextView同时设置粗体和斜体

Android TextView同时设置粗体和斜体 效果图 问题 TextView的粗体和斜体无法同时生效&#xff0c;要么显示斜体&#xff0c;要么显示粗体。 错误代码&#xff1a; tv_test3.setTypeface(Typeface.SANS_SERIF, Typeface.BOLD); tv_test3.setTypeface(Typeface.SANS_SERIF, Typ…

Android TextView加载标签/HTML内容

在开发过程中有的时候需要加载一些标签或者HTML的内容&#xff0c;有的是纯文本&#xff0c;有的包含图片&#xff0c;这种情况大部分人都会想到用webview来加载&#xff0c;但是webview比较繁琐&#xff0c;我们可以用TextView来代替。 步骤一&#xff1a; 只需要创建一个普通…